Gaining a
Greater Understanding of GPSR Legislation
As the craft
sector grows and evolves, so does the need for understanding the legal
landscape. One of the most significant pieces of legislation impacting the
craft sector is the new General Product Safety Regulation (GPSR), which aims to
ensure that products placed are safe for consumers.
Navigating
GPSR can be complex for independent creators who may not have the resources or
legal expertise to fully understand the regulation’s requirements. P2P networks
can play a crucial role here by providing artisans with shared knowledge, legal
resources, and peer support to ensure compliance with GPSR.
